Transaction 96bebf84d0c24780a9afc068b82c02c2a978f4fb50f2d1b0bd8f72d8e19d9277
1 Input
1 Output
-
96bebf84d0c24780a9afc068b82c02c2a978f4fb50f2d1b0bd8f72d8e19d9277:0
- value
- 2880308
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d2efafb20ac9ea98717c0a34bf044e7b43e8169
- address
- bc1q95h047eq4j02npchcz35huzyu76raqtfqjfd9w